We are seeking a talented individual to join our Revenue team at Marsh McLennan. This role will be based in Urbandale, and it is a hybrid role with a requirement of working at least three days a week in the office.
As a Staff Accountant I, you will be part of the Revenue Accruals, Deferrals & Shares team. The team works on revenue accruals, deferrals, shares and various other revenue areas within the four operating companies that makes up Marsh McLennan. This opportunity has a fixed term of 6 months.
We will count on you to:
- Prepare, review, and approve journal entries, consolidated statements, and client account reconciliations while analyzing and maintaining the general ledger accounts
- Research accounting policy and reporting issues, prepare position paper/policy on related subject, prepare financial statements and disclosures, and reconcile to appropriate support information
- Prepare and analyze revenue and expense reports; coordinate revenue and expense accruals and ensure timely and accurate monthly and quarterly close
- Perform variation and trend analysis for key general ledger accounts carriers, clients, administrative systems, financial statement line items, and related disclosures, including Management's discussion and analysis; findings may be presented to senior management
- Review internal processes and procedures, provide recommendations to management for improvement, and assist/lead implementation of process changes and projects
- Ensure compliance with corporate policies, carrier agreements, SOX procedures, SSAE16 procedures tax regulations, local GAAP and US GAAP and local statutory regulations (as applicable) regarding financial matters
- Prepare ad hoc analyses as assigned
